Cannon writes: > > Is there any way to force EX.EXE to operate within a window? > > The first time you run a Euphoria program in a newly-created > MS-DOS prompt window, Windows 95, in its infinite wisdom, > will switch to full-screen. Press Alt-Enter to > make it a small window again. It should then stay as a small window > when you run more Euphoria programs. > > This doesn't happen with Windows 3.1. I haven't found a way > to stop Windows 95 from doing it, but if you put graphics_mode(-1) > at the beginning of your program it quickly forces it back into a > small window (from full-screen).
